Nestled in the distinguished Victor Hugo quarter of Paris, guests are invited to savour a sophisticated culinary experience under the artistry of renowned, multi-Michelin-starred Chef Yannick Alléno. With his expertise, Alléno blends classical French techniques with inventive modern flavours, elevating each dish to an expression of refined elegance. His reputation, cemented by the prestigious Pavillon Ledoyen in Paris and the acclaimed Michelin-starred Pavyllon at London’s Four Seasons, shines through in every meticulously crafted plate. At Prunier by Yannick Alléno, the focus on premium seafood and the seamless fusion of tradition and contemporary culinary artistry promises a gastronomic journey that tantalises the senses, capturing the essence of French haute cuisine in one of the city's most iconic neighbourhoods. Paris —
A truly romantic city, Paris is a must for anyone looking for an elegant city break filled with fine cuisine, stunning architecture, and world-class culture. Stroll through the lively boulevards of the city, epitomised by the areas of Montmartre or Saint-Germain and soak up the smells of fresh croissants and blooming flowers - this is a wonderfully inviting city with plenty of sites to explore.
Admire the city streets from above at the iconic Eiffel Tower, or gain a different view at the rooftop of the stylish shopping centre Galeries Lafayette, before stopping off for a coffee and a pastry at a street-side café. To experience the best of French art, head to the Louvre or the elegant Musee D’Orsay, housed in a grand old railway station.
In the evening, see the city streets come alive around the picturesque Canal Saint-Martin, or follow in the footsteps of writers and painters in Montmartre or Pigalle, where you’ll find a range of authentic wine bars and delicious restaurants. Finish the night off wandering around the banks of the Seine and discovering the charming streets of the magical city of Paris.
